St Martin’s Church
Church
Photo: Oosoom, CC BY-SA 3.0.
The Church of St Martin is an ancient Church of England parish church in Canterbury, England, situated near the city centre. It is recognised as the oldest church building in Britain still in use as a church, and the oldest existing parish church in the English-speaking world, although Roman and Celtic churches had existed for centuries. St Martin’s Church is situated 1¼ miles north of Old Gate Inn.

Bridge
Village
Photo: JoshTilley,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Bridge is a village and civil parish near Canterbury in Kent, South East England. Bridge village is in the Nailbourne valley in a rural setting on the old Roman road, Watling Street, formerly the main road between London and Dover.
